Hi guys, It’s Monday Oct 17. And back to 185 cfs after 335 for 24 hrs. This should of changed things for the most part, bringing a lot more of the fish up from the bottom end, but still yesterday , people still on Rt3 bridge chucking away at them and dragging them to the cleaning station and still there’s talk of some out in lake yet. Dsr still productive with fish also and some guys with some nice steelhead to go along with the salmon. Town pool lot of people but with water a little higher little tougher fishing. Just about all the way to Altmar loads of people, 2A bridge unbelievable with cars people and fish again being taken out of there. Most again Ellis cove packed up through the Altmar. And down river the trestle pool again packed with people Fish wise, with higher water, must be more fish being taken up river where it’s been slow. Today will probably be the Same way it has been since 185 cfs started fish the flats areas before sun get high and for sure they’ll be back to the big pools after that.
